Goals and More


1. Brag about some of your daily, healthy habits.  I drink at least 90 ounces of water a day.  I used to live off coffee, diet Mountain Dew, sweet tea, etc. - definitely a  big change.
2. Do you track your daily food intake? If so, how? I track my calories and other fitness measurements in MyFitnessPal.  I used to use WeightWatchers, but MFP works better for me.
3. What do you want to change most about your daily routine?  One goal I have is to get better about mindless eating and falling into temptation.  As an example, if there's a party for something at work I fall into the "oh..I need to eat because I don't want everyone to ask me questions..." rut.  Not a good thing.
4. How often do you exercise?  5-6 times per week between CrossFit and running.  I struggle to make myself take a day off.
5. How do you stay on track when you’re on the go? I am a huge planner.  I keep a couple baggies of almonds in my purse.  Don't be surprised if you find a clementine or two in there too.  PLAN!
6. What’s one excuse you use that prevents you from reaching your goals?  I let what I think others might think get in my head.  Once I figured out that this is about me, then I am much better at reaching my goals.
7. What scares your most about your journey? I have an innate desire to be the most successful person at everything - weight loss and health are not excluded.  I am so scared of screwing up/failing.
8. What do you think will change most when you reach your goal? (If you have reached it, what’s different?)  I don't foresee a lot more change once I reach my goal.  I am certain that I will be more confident, etc. but I am miles ahead of where I was.
9. What motivates you to reach your goals?  My long-term health and well-being is the biggest motivator.
10. Share a few of your goals.  Some goals include:
  • Doing my best in CrossFit so that I can be in the best physical shape possible for my surgery in November
  • Drink more water
  • Be more "strict" about eating Paleo
  • Improve my pace in running
  • More I am sure...There's always more :-)
